What Are F1 Team Suits Replica and Why They Matter

F1 team suits replica are designed to mirror the official race suits worn by professional drivers, capturing the identity of teams through accurate branding and colors. Unlike FIA-certified suits, replicas focus on style, comfort, and accessibility.
But here’s the key insight: not all replicas are built with the same intent. Some are made purely for visual appeal, while others are engineered to offer a wearable experience. The difference lies in how seriously the manufacturer approaches the process.

Fabric Choices That Define Quality
Fabric selection is one of the most important decisions in creating F1 team suits replica. Unlike real racing suits that focus on fire resistance, replicas prioritize comfort and durability.
Common materials used include:
- Cotton-poly blends for everyday comfort
- Cordura fabrics for strength and wear resistance
- الداخلي mesh linings for breathability
In our experience, fabric quality directly affects how the suit ages. Premium fabrics maintain color and structure, while cheaper ones fade and lose shape quickly.
Stitching and Construction: The Hidden Craft
If there’s one area where expertise truly shows, it’s stitching. Many buyers don’t notice it immediately, but it’s the backbone of any good suit.
High-quality F1 team suits replica feature:
- Double or triple-stitched seams
- Reinforced areas for durability
- Clean finishing without loose threads
From a manufacturer’s perspective, this is where shortcuts are most tempting—but also where quality brands stand apart.

FAQ: F1 Team Suits Replica
What are F1 team suits replica made from?
They are typically made from cotton-poly blends or Cordura fabrics, designed for comfort and durability.
Are replica suits safe for racing?
No, they are not FIA-certified and should not be used for professional racing.
